Congregational Leadership
Certificate Program
|
The Congregational Leadership Certificate Program provides an opportunity to better prepare for Christian service in a congregational setting. The certificate program involves information, formation, and critical reflection in four core courses and three courses in a focused field of interest. A BTSR Certificate of Congregational Leadership is awarded upon completion of the seven courses. However, you may take one or more courses in any specialized ministry area, including core courses, without declaring a particular certificate Specialized Ministry concentration. Anyone, regardless of educational background, may enroll in the certificate program.
The first course begins September 10, 2007. You may enter the program any time a course is offered. Enrollment is open until one week before a course begins. The cost is $150 per certificate course. Scholarships are available to cover 50% of tuition. You may download a scholarship application at the bottom of this page.
All certificate program courses are offered via the Internet and the Blackboard™ course management system; therefore, participants must have access to a computer and to the Internet.
